β¦ Synopsis
this book has been designed for the first course in quantum mechanics at the graduate level. The students is expected to be familiar with the physical principles behind basic ideas like the Planck hypothesis and the the de Broglie hypothesis. He (or she) would also need the background of a graduate level course in classical mechanics and some working knowledge of linear algebra and differential equations.
